Output 14962f32b3cbffa6cae28de1466a900128eed1af9abd70d2818ef3432fbf1a86:0
- value
- 25593140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f57907981a8f22ddbf2efbf61c3263d216bce8c OP_EQUAL
- address
- 3LbLhL8VeQAqKGHRDq8zwwYKbMQLN4ACi1
- transaction
- 14962f32b3cbffa6cae28de1466a900128eed1af9abd70d2818ef3432fbf1a86